Introduction[edit]

The directory /boot/ contains all important programs and configuration files used during operating system bootstrap.

Content[edit]

Directory Description
defaults/ default bootstrapping configuration files; see loader.conf(5)
file: /boot/defaults/loader.conf default settings -- do not change this file.
dtb/ Compiled flattened device tree (FDT) files; see fdt(4) and dtc(1)
firmware/ this file is emty
kernel/ pure kernel executable (the operating system loaded into memory at boot time) and kernel modules
modules/ third-party loadable kernel modules; see kldstat(8)
overlays/ On FreeBSD: Compiled flattened device tree (FDT) overlays; see fdt(4) and dtc(1)
Directory not on GhostBSD
zfs/ zfs(8) zpool cache files

Programs and Files[edit]

Variable Description
/boot/beastie.4th The file that goes by the name of beastie.4th is a set of commands designed to draw the ASCII art FreeBSD mascot, known simply as beastie, to the right of the boot loader menu.
/boot/boot system bootstrapping procedures A single, full-blown file, boot (/boot/boot), is what ultimately is written to disk.
/boot/boot0 The Master Boot Record It is a small 512-byte file.
/boot/boot0sio Image for serial consoles (COM1,9600,8,N,1,MODEM) see: FILES
/boot/boot1 boot1 is the next step in the boot-loading sequence
/boot/boot1.efi UEFI The default UEFI boot configuration for FreeBSD installs boot1.efi in the default path.
/boot/boot1.efifat UEFI msdosfs(5) FAT file system image containing boot1.efi for use by bsdinstall(8) and the bootcode argument to gpart(8).
/boot/boot2 boot2 is much bigger than boot0 and boot1, holding both the BTX server and the boot2 client
/boot/brand.4th FreeBSD ASCII art boot module
/boot/brand-fbsd.4th like brand.4th
/boot/cdboot Boot from CD
